The governments of Canada, Manitoba and Winnipeg share a strong history of working together to increase Winnipeg’s prosperity and enhance its citizens’ quality of life. The Winnipeg Partnership Agreement (WPA) builds on that foundation.

The three levels of government have committed a total of $75 million over five years as a long-term investment to address Winnipeg’s economic and social issues, and to expand the opportunities that a knowledge-based economy presents.

Developed in collaboration with Winnipeg residents, the WPA ensures that the three levels of government offer a single access window that strengthens and supports long-term, sustainable community and economic development.

Together as a community, we are using our resources to revitalize our neighbourhoods and downtown core. Together, we are supporting community-based solutions to the economic and social challenges of Aboriginal people living in Winnipeg. Together, we are promoting innovative and technology-based initiatives that contribute to a better Winnipeg. And together, we are ensuring a healthy and vibrant Winnipeg where all citizens can access and contribute to a full range of economic and social opportunities.
